UNIX Systems Specialist Email: aholtz@bright.net "It's not broken, it just lacks duct tape." -------------------------------------------------------------------------- On Apr 28, Oleg Broytmann molded the electrons to say.... >On Wed, 28 Apr 1999, Aaron Holtz wrote: >> This seems like a simple SQL command, but I'm getting errors. >> Running 6.5.0 under RedHat 5.2: >> >> db=> select count(distinct customer_username) from customerdata; >> ERROR: parser: parse error at or near "distinct" >> >> How do you get a count of distinct data output via postgres? I can always >> just count the number of tuples returned but this seemed to be a valid >> query. > > In SQL, it is just pretty valid query. But Postgres does not implement >SELECT COUNT(DISTINCT). > > Do instead >SELECT DISTINCT(customer_username) FROM customerdata; > and count it in your program. > >> -------------------------------------------------------------------------- >> Aaron Holtz >> ComNet Inc. >> UNIX Systems Specialist >> Email: aholtz@bright.net >> "It's not broken, it just lacks duct tape." >> -------------------------------------------------------------------------- > >Oleg. >---- > Oleg Broytmann http://members.xoom.com/phd2/ phd2@earthling.net > Programmers don't die, they just GOSUB without RETURN. >
